S 516 New Jersey Senate · 2026-2027 Regular Session

Requires hospitals to inquire whether patients have substance use disorder and establish protocols for providing or referring to treatment.

This bill requires all New Jersey general acute care hospitals to ask patients aged 18+ if they have a substance use disorder or are in recovery during healthcare services. Hospitals must create public protocols within 180 days for connecting these patients to treatment or referrals. The law directly affects hospitals and patients with substance use disorders by mandating proactive screening and standardized care pathways. It focuses on integrating substance use disorder support into routine hospital care without specifying treatment types or outcomes.
